Performance separates these two: the Goldfish X10 Explorer tops out at 80 knots against the Axopar 37 Spyder's 50.

On size, the Axopar 37 Spyder is the longer boat at 11.51 m LOA to 10.30 m. It also takes more guests, 12 against 8 on the Goldfish X10 Explorer. Drivetrains differ: the Axopar 37 Spyder runs outboard, the Goldfish X10 Explorer other.

Net of the spec sheet it is a trade: the Axopar 37 Spyder is the bigger, higher-capacity platform, the Goldfish X10 Explorer the quicker one. Garage envelope and the missions the boat has to cover should settle it.
